Summer Rain - Alva Dawson

$2,400.00

Lovely, delicate and so beautifully rendered, this oil on board by Alva Dawson (1915-?) is signed lower right, in original frame, exhibition inscription verso. Dawson was English, born in Leicester. She attended the Nottingham School of Art between 1933 and 1938, and also attended Goldsmith College. Her works were exhibited at the Suffolk Street Galleries in London as she became known for her airy impressonist style, bordering on post-impressionism. The painting presented here was exhibited at the Royal Institute Galleries in London (Piccadilly). Today, her work is held in private collections and rarely comes to market.

Dimensions: 30.5"X34.5" framed, 20.5"X24.5" unframed


Condition: Good
